Back in 2015, to the amazement of many in the West and the rest of the globe, Goddess Kali appeared blazing across the Empire State Building. To Christians going through palpitations and dripping buckets of sweat, it was Satan and demons on the loose. To casual onlookers, it was an amazing symbolic light art by Android Jones, who had created it as part of an art project called Projecting Change, designed to raise awareness about endangered wildlife and the global ecological crisis.
